Across TCGA patient cohorts, WRN mutation is significantly associated with the total protein of many other genes, with 44 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ible WRN-associated genes across cancer lineages are PI3K-p110-a, PDCD4, and Rictor_pT1135. Each is linked with WRN in more than 2 cancer types. Because this analysis shows association rather than direction, both WRN-to-partner and partner-to-WRN results are reported.
